My cat just threw up brown liquid a couple of times today, and I'm worried. What could be causing this?

My cat has vomited brown liquid a couple of times today, and it's making me quite anxious. I've been keeping an eye on her since morning, but I can't figure out what might be causing it. Could it be something she ate or a sign of a more serious issue? What should I do to help her?

Answer

Your cat's vomiting of brown liquid can be concerning and may indicate several underlying issues that require attention.

  • This could potentially be a sign of bleeding in the gastrointestinal tract.
  • Alternatively, it could result from something your cat has ingested.
  • Monitoring other symptoms is crucial for assessing seriousness.

It’s important to know that vomiting in cats, especially brown liquid, could indicate a more serious issue such as bleeding in the upper gastrointestinal tract or ingestion of a toxic substance. Other symptoms to watch out for include lethargy, loss of appetite, or diarrhea. While it could be something benign like a mild digestive upset, seek veterinary guidance to rule out any severe conditions.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• Why is my cat vomiting brown liquid?

    Brown liquid vomit in cats might be due to internal bleeding or something your cat ingested that shouldn’t be in her system. It’s essential to consult with a vet.

  • What immediate steps should I take if my cat is vomiting?

    Ensure your cat has plenty of water and monitor her behavior. Try offering a bland diet like boiled chicken and rice but prioritize contacting a vet for proper guidance.

  • When should I be worried about my cat vomiting?

    If your cat shows additional symptoms like lethargy, persistent vomiting, or blood in the vomit, seek veterinary attention immediately. Persistent symptoms can indicate a serious issue.
